Women's Ministries
The mission of the Women's Ministries of Mayesville Presbyterian Church is to:
- Share and study the Word of our Lord together
- Promote fellowship among all members of our group
- Reach out to church members and our community in Christian love and service
The scope of Women's Ministries is broad. It encompasses every aspect of the life of the congregation, while reaching beyond the walls of the church building to serve needs within the community, the county, and the world.
The Women of the Church care for our worship environment by providing such elements as flower arrangements, candles, and paraments. They are the force behind receptions that welcome visitors with warm hospitality, and congregational meals that celebrate and strengthen the ties that bind us. By staffing the nursery, they make it possible for parents and grandparents of small children to attend worship services. Through notes, cards, and care packages, they support our youth and college students. They are always at the ready to tend to needs that arise at times of illness, birth, and death.
Beyond our walls, they work on behalf of the ministries of Feed My Starving Children, Camp Joy, Outreach North America, Erskine College and Seminary, and the missionaries of World Mission.
The Women of the Church are committed to and sustained by prayer, study, and fellowship with one another. Through their ministry, they offer an example both within our church family and beyond of prayerful, servant living.
